Wayne Rooney has backed Michael Carrick over his decision to drop Cristiano Ronaldo for Manchester United’s clash with Chelsea.

Carrick raised eyebrows on Sunday as he chose to name the Portuguese star on the bench at Stamford Bridge, despite him having played a big role again in United’s win at Villarreal during the week.

Ronaldo opened the scoring in Spain as United secured their qualification for the knockout stages of the Champions League in Carrick’s first game in charge following Ole Gunnar Solskjaer’s sacking.

It wasn’t enough to earn him a place in the starting XI against Chelsea though, with his omission proving to be a big talking point – not for the first time this season.
